Technology Adoption Trends in South Korea

South Korea’s market is witnessing a shift towards high-efficiency, low-maintenance compressor systems, driven by digital transformation and Industry 4.0 integration. The adoption of smart sensors, predictive analytics, and remote monitoring is enhancing reliability and operational uptime. Additionally, there is a rising preference for modular compressor designs that facilitate scalability and rapid deployment across diverse project sites. Innovations in magnetic bearings and variable speed drives are further reducing energy consumption, aligning with the country’s sustainability goals.

Local manufacturers are increasingly investing in R&D to develop proprietary compressor solutions tailored for hydrogen liquefaction, aiming to reduce dependence on imported technology. The trend towards hybrid compression systems combining different technologies is also gaining momentum, offering flexibility and efficiency gains in variable operational conditions.

Regional Analysis of South Korea Hydrogen Liquefaction Compressor Market

South Korea’s market exhibits regional variability influenced by economic activity, industrial density, and infrastructure readiness. The Seoul metropolitan area and Ulsan dominate due to dense petrochemical and refining industries, with high project concentration and early adoption of advanced compression systems. These regions benefit from robust infrastructure, government support, and proximity to major ports, facilitating export opportunities. Emerging growth is observed in southern provinces like Gyeongsang and Jeolla, where new green hydrogen hubs are under development, supported by regional incentives and renewable energy projects.
